Syllabus
  • Lectures will begin an introduction to the study of history. Major themes in British history will be developed, not always chronologically, such as regional variation, the creation of the union, the English and Scotish reformation, the English Revolution,colonial expansion, social history and so on. Seminars will be a chance for students to discuss issues and develop their skills in critical evaluation of source matterial. While being a survey course that will look at early and medieval societies in the British Isles, the emphasis will be on early modern and contompory history.
